1584903
0xaf42388920291ad9ad9e4138367c49bf7caef45ca92a52db435f730b5a317cc7
Transactions0
Height1584903
Confirmations12969674
Timestamp1086 days 23 hours ago
Size (bytes)511
Version
Merkle Root
Nonce0x1507878e904a0c26
Bits
Difficulty0x7427ec9